RTINGS's top budget window AC pick — handles heat and humidity without the premium price tag of inverter models. A solid no-frills option for smaller rooms.
The best portable AC for people who can't install a window unit. Dual-hose design makes it dramatically more efficient than single-hose competitors.

If the Midea U is out of your budget, Frigidaire has been making reliable window ACs for decades. This one won't wow you, but it'll cool your room without drama.
Portable ACs are generally inefficient, but the Midea Duo is the least-bad option by a wide margin. If a window unit isn't possible, this is your pick.
